10 Minimalist Home Decor Rental Ideas
Here are some practical and creative ways to bring minimalist home decor to your rental:

1. Utilize temporary wall decor: Explore peel-and-stick wallpaper and removable wall accents to add personality to your space without damaging the walls.
2. Invest in multi-functional furniture: Choose furniture that serves multiple purposes, such as a sofa bed or a coffee table with storage.
3. Declutter and edit: Get rid of unnecessary items and focus on the essential elements of your space.
4. Emphasize neutral colors: Stick to a neutral color palette to create a sense of calm and serenity.
5. Use smart storage solutions: Invest in storage solutions that keep clutter at bay and maximize your space.
7. Invest in minimalist artwork: Choose artwork that complements your minimalist aesthetic and enhances the space.

8. Use natural textures: Bring in natural textures like wood, stone, and plants to add depth and interest to your space.
9. Utilize vertical space: Make the most of your ceiling height by using wall-mounted shelves, hooks, and storage solutions.
10. Edit and curate: Edit your belongings and curate a selection of items that reflect your personal style and create a cohesive look.
